How they compare
North Macedonia currently reports 71,675 number against 60,016 number in Eswatini, a difference of 11,659 number.
That makes North Macedonia's figure about 1.2 times Eswatini's.
Across all 45 years both countries report, North Macedonia has been ahead every year.
Eswatini ranks 148th and North Macedonia ranks 146th of 203 countries.
North Macedonia has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Eswatini | North Macedonia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 20,936 number | 92,198 number | 71,261 number | North Macedonia |
| 1980s | 27,657 number | 89,598 number | 61,942 number | North Macedonia |
| 1990s | 42,249 number | 83,344 number | 41,095 number | North Macedonia |
| 2000s | 54,354 number | 85,691 number | 31,337 number | North Macedonia |
| 2010s | 55,330 number | 82,079 number | 26,750 number | North Macedonia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
